Walnut Grove
Hamlet
Walnut Grove is an archaic placename in Yavapai County, Arizona, United States. When Prescott was selected as capital of the Arizona Territory in 1864, an amendment to select Walnut Grove as the capital instead failed on a 9-8 vote, as did votes to locate the capital at La Paz or a new proposed town to be called Aztlan.
